Nanoscience is one of the most exciting areas of modern physical
science as it encompasses a range of techniques rather than a
single discipline. It stretches across the whole spectrum of
science including: medicine and health, physics, engineering and
chemistry. Providing a deep understanding of the behaviour of
matter at the scale of individual atoms and molecules, it provides
a crucial step towards future applications of nanotechnology. The
remarkable improvements in both theoretical methods and
computational techniques make it possible for modern computational
nanoscience to achieve a new level of chemical accuracy. It is now
a discipline capable of leading and guiding experimental efforts
rather than just following others. Computational Nanoscience
addresses modern challenges in computational science, within the
context of the rapidly evolving field of nanotechnology. It
satisfies the need for a comprehensive, yet concise and up-to-date,
survey of new developments and applications presented by the
world's leading academics. It documents major, recent advances in
scientific computation, mathematical models and theory development
that specifically target the applications in nanotechnology.
Suitable for theoreticians, researchers and students, the book
shows readers what computational nanoscience can achieve, and how
it may be applied in their own work. The twelve chapters cover
topics including the concepts behind recent breakthroughs, the
development of cutting edge simulation tools, and the variety of
new applications.
